Why Your Old Routines Stop Working
Many women come to me feeling stuck because they are applying 20-year-old logic to a body that has changed. After 30, your hormones shift, and your metabolism needs different signals to stay active. If you are still skipping meals, relying on endless cardio, or ignoring your gut health, you aren't just tired—you are biologically misaligned.
The Habit-Stacking Approach
I believe in the 'Atomic Habits' philosophy adapted for our Indian kitchen. You don't need a massive lifestyle overhaul overnight. We use habit stacking—the art of attaching a new, healthy behavior to an existing one.
- Morning Rituals: Instead of waking up and immediately checking your phone, we prioritize 5 minutes of sunlight and hydration. This simple act resets your circadian rhythm and lowers morning cortisol.
- Nutrition Strategy: We swap refined oils for cold-pressed options and introduce traditional superfoods like sesame seeds and millets into your daily roti or rice. This isn't just about weight loss; it is about providing the nutrients your thyroid and reproductive hormones are starving for.
Moving Beyond the Scale
Daily weight fluctuations are rarely about fat. They are often about water retention, stress, or poor sleep quality. When we focus on sustainable habits, the scale becomes secondary to how you feel: less bloating, consistent energy at 2 PM, and clearer skin.
